Korea's 7-2 win was the closest possible outcome for all three teams. Australia were one run from advancing, Taiwan needed just one run from each despite starting 0-16. by kurruchi in baseball

[–]ChuckyFC 14 points15 points  (0 children)

u/mofk_ pretty much summed it up well - once Korea made it 7-2, they had achieved the amount of runs required to advance and it then only came down to not conceding. The only thing extra runs would have done was give Taiwan a chance to qualify because if Australia scored in the bottom 9th and made it 8-3, Taiwan would have advanced. But Moon just took 3 pitches down the middle after Korea scored the 7th run, ensuring that whatever happened in the bottom 9th, only Korea or Australia could advance.
